Abstract
The reactions have been studied at four-momentum transfers for seven elements ranging from hydrogen to lead. Exclusion-principle suppression is clearly visible at small-momentum transfer. Neither the dependence nor the energy dependence of the cross sections agrees with the predictions of the vector-dominance model. The ratio of production requires equal spatial distributions for the protons and neutrons in nuclei. Some data are also presented.
